Stainless steel vs aluminum. When using stainless steel fasteners with aluminum surfaces, you can prevent corrosion by placing something between the two metals. Plastic or rubber washers or gaskets are good suggestions. Along with corrosion, discoloration of stainless steel may occur when combined with aluminum. This is also called ‘tea staining’.

301 stainless steel is 17 percent chromium and 6 percent nickel (otherwise known as 17/6). As there is less nickel, it isn’t as corrosion resistant as 304, however, Vollrath said it is more difficult to form and is stronger because it has less nickel. 304 stainless steel is 18 percent chromium and 8 percent nickel (otherwise known as 18/8).Aug 18, 2022 · Stainless steel offers better heat resistance than aluminum. Corrosion. Aluminium and stainless steels (austenitic, duplex and super duplex stainless steels) are sufficiently different in terms of their galvanic potential for galvanic corrosion to occur if they are inadvertently coupled. In this couple, the aluminium would act as the anode in an electrochemical cell and be preferentially attacked.Apr 29, 2021 · For instance, grade 304 stainless steel has a higher ultimate tensile strength than aluminum—505 MPa (73,200 psi) vs 310 MPa (45,000 psi). You must never use an aluminum liner for a wood …Conductivity in Aluminum. Pure aluminum has a thermal conductivity of about 235 watts per kelvin per meter, and an electrical conductivity (at room temperature) of about 38 million siemens per meter. Aluminum alloys can have much lower conductivities, but rarely as low as iron or steel. Heat sinks for electronic parts are made of aluminum …Apr 15, 2023 ...
